The cheapest way to get from Lincoln to Whitwick is to bus which costs £9 - £21 and takes 2h 36m.
The fastest way to get from Lincoln to Whitwick is to drive which takes 1h 9m and costs £13 - £20.
No, there is no direct bus from Lincoln station to Whitwick. However, there are services departing from Rail Station Car Park and arriving at Methodist Church via St Margaret's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 36m.
The distance between Lincoln and Whitwick is 62 miles. The road distance is 55.2 miles.
The best way to get from Lincoln to Whitwick without a car is to train and bus which takes 2h 33m and costs £14 - £30.
It takes approximately 2h 33m to get from Lincoln to Whitwick, including transfers.
